Apolipoprotein E (APOE) and cholesteryl ester transfer protein (CETP) play an important role in the lipid metabolism. Dyslipidemia is one of the complications that found in type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M) patients. The aim of this study was to investigate the association of APOE and CETP TaqIB polymorphisms with T2DM and its related metabolic parameters in Southern Thai population. Study subjects were 241 T2DM patients and 275 healthy controls. The APOE and CETP TaqIB polymorphisms were analyzed by polymerase chain reaction-restriction fragment length polymorphism (PCR-RFLP) technique. APOE polymorphism showed a statistical difference in allele frequencies (p = 0.025) and genotype distributions (p <0.001) between T2DM patients and healthy controls. The E4 carriers were associated with a significantly higher TC, and/or LDL-C levels compared to the E2 and E3 carriers, respectively in all subjects and healthy controls. Moreover, CETP TaqIB B2B2 genotype was significantly higher HDL-C levels compared with B1B1, and B1B2 genotypes in all subjects, and T2DM patients. Multiple logistic regression analysis showed that APOE and CETP TaqIB polymorphisms were not associated with T2DM. In conclusion, APOE and CETP TaqIB polymorphisms might not be the genetic risk factors for T2DM in Southern Thai population, however, APOE and CETP TaqIB polymorphisms were associated with serum lipids in healthy controls and T2DM, respectively.
